Veterans, Military and family within the same vehicle are FREE with ID!NON-VETERANS: $10 per person of all ages, collected at the kiosk upon check-in to the park, and an additional $5 (cash only) at the derby booth. *Please note: cost does not include state fishing license, required for all over the age of 16* Prizes will be awarded to the winners in both the Adult & Children categories at 12pm. Last chance to measure in at 11:30am. All tickets can be purchased at event. Pre-register today to save time upon arriving to the park! To continue our efforts with the prevention of Quagga Mussel Cross Contamination, we will inspect all bait, tackle box, bucket, fishing poles, any/and all other fishing gear you may bring. Please make sure you bring clean and dry fishing gear. Bait must be in unopened and unused containers. RULES:1. All tackle boxes, bait and associated fishing items that can carry quagga mussel larvae will be inspected. Please have all fishing equipment dry and clean. All unsealed fishing bait canisters will not be allowed into the park per CVWD quagga mussel regulations.2. Gates open at 6:15 a.m. Derby hours: 7:00 a.m. – 11:00 a.m. Awards Ceremony 12:00 p.m. Recreation fishing available until 5:00 p.m.3. Fishing Fee - Derby Entry: Veterans – Free (Includes family members in vehicle).Non-Veterans - $15.00 per person ($10 admission/fishing fee and $5 CASH tournament fee)4. State and County Fishing Regulations apply.5. State Fishing License Required (16 years and older). Fishing License must be in your possession at all times.6. A wristband must be worn at all times by anglers participating in the derby.7. Shoreline fishing only.8. Anglers must fish with only ONE rod and rod must be closely attended.9. Catch and release not allowed, with the exception of grass carp. Snagging of fish is prohibited and will not qualify for prizes. Any grass carp inadvertently taken must be immediately returned unharmed to the water. Under Section 5.37 of Title 14 of the California Code of Regulations, it is illegal to take or possess grass carp at any time.10. Fish must be brought to the Award Ceremony area for official measurement by 11:30 a.m. In order to be in contention for any derby prize, all fish must be freshly caught, fresh in appearance, not stiff or frozen.11. Trout only derby. Prizes will be awarded by the length of trout caught during the derby. Derby hours: 7:00 a.m. – 11:00 a.m. Prize awards start at 12:00 p.m. Winner need not be present.12. Anglers and/or persons shall not violate any fishing derby rules, local, state, or federal laws in or about event site.13. Refunds: No refunds – derby will be held rain or shine.
